Summary

Chris & Ahmed react to the Cowboys coaching hire, recap the Wild Card games and give a first look towards the Divisional Round. (3:00) Cowboys hire Mike McCarthy "This made the most sense" (8:20) What does this mean for Dak Prescott? (9:35) Playoff parity is back! (11:40) Vikings 26-Saints 20 (OT) How did Minnesota's D slow down the Saints? (15:10) Is Michael Thomas to blame for Drew Brees' fumble? (18:30) Is Sean Payton ready to turn from Drew Brees to Taysom Hill? (21:55) Did we see the death of Primetime Kirk Cousins? (24:30) Was Kyle Rudolph's TD pass interference? (26:45) "Has Drew Brees played his last game in New Orleans?" (27:40) Titans 20-Patriots 13 "Has Tom Brady played his last game in New England?" (29:00) Ahmed has Chris rank possible Brady 2020 destinations (32:55) "The Titans exposed New England's flaw" (37:15) Breaking down the Titans game-changing goal-line stand (41:30) Mike Vrabel's time shenanigans: "he had a great feel for the game" (43:50) "Brady doesn't make any plays. That needs to be talked about." (47:50) Texans 22-Bills 19 (OT) "It starts with the Deshaun Watson greatness factor" (51:10) The downside of Deshaun's game-winning play (52:30) Defending Josh Allen (57:50) Explaining the illegal blindside block on Cody Ford (59:55) Which Bill is to blame for Duke Johnson's 3rd-&-18 conversion on the game-winning drive? (1:04:05) Seahawks 17-Eagles 9 Was Jadeveon Clowney's hit on Carson Wentz dirty? (1:08:50) Jim Schwartz's gameplan: "I don't get it" (1:15:05) Chris takes a DK Metcalf victory lap (1:17:50) Speed Round: Divisional Round Preview (1:22:15) Requiem For a Team: Ahmed says goodbye to the 4 Wild losers
